Your book was "The Last Man Alive" by A.S. Neill. The book was
originally published in 1938, and reprint editions date from the '60s
and '70s.
See this description from book dealers on Alibris:
"The adventures of a group who survived a poisonous cloud that turned
everyone else into stone."

There was also apparently a television version:
"The Last Man Alive
Based on A.S. Neill's best-selling novel of the same name, "The Last
Man Alive" is a delightful romp between fantasy and reality. Set in a
small and cozy boarding school nestled in the woods, the story begins
when a group of eight children gather around their favorite teacher,
Professor Birnenstiel. A colorful storyteller, Birnenstiel launches
into an incredible tale in which he and the children are the
protagonists. Their fantasy adventures take them into outer space,
from where they see a green cloud envelop the earth. Upon their
return, they discover that all human beings have been turned into
stone."
